The Israeli Navy has killed a Palestinian fisherman after opening fire on boats off the coast of Gaza. The Israeli military said the boats strayed outside the boundaries of the naval blockade and failed to heed calls to halt. Saeed Abu Reyala, the brother of the slain fisherman, described what happened.
Saeed Abu Reyala: “What happened with us is that we went, like anybody else in the world, to work in fishing. An Israeli boat came and opened fire on us. They shot Tawfiq Abu Reyala. They shot our machinery and shot him in his waist, and he died.”
